Shrnutí: Macauba is a sustainable alternative to overcome the global energy crisis, because in addition to its high oil production capacity, it produces a significant number of leaves that can serve as an agroenergetic and nutritional source for the exploitation system. However, the lack of studies on the influence of hydro-nutritional availability on the quantitative and qualitative characteristics of this leaf biomass has prevented important advances and understandings in the technological management of this crop. The objective was, in an unprecedented way, to evaluate the influence of the edaphic environment on the characteristics of senescent leaf biomass of different macauba accessions and to identify the potential for using this biomass as biofuel or as a natural source of nutrient restitution/recycling. It was observed that the accumulation of senescent leaf biomass is influenced by the edaphic environment. Environments with high water and nutritional availability provided, annually, increases of up to 64% in the accumulation of biomass, in addition to higher remaining amounts of N, K, Ca, S and Zn. It was concluded that intensive macauba exploration systems have greater aptitude for energy exploration (121 GJ ha-1 year-1) than the extractive system. However, regardless of the cultivation system (intensive, semi-intensive or extractive, macauba senescent leaf biomass serves as a strategy for recycling nutrients and increasing the organic matter content in the environment, since it has the potential to recycle/return annually up to 46.2%, 5.7% and 5.5% of the accumulated amount of N, P and K, respectively.
